The Basics of the Steering Rack and Inner Rack End

Before we explore their interaction, let's briefly understand what the steering rack and inner rack end are. The steering rack is a linear gear that converts the rotational motion of the steering wheel into linear motion. This linear motion is then used to turn the vehicle's wheels. It is essentially the heart of the steering system, responsible for translating the driver's input into a change in the vehicle's direction.

On the other hand, the inner rack end is a small but significant part that connects the steering rack to the outer tie rod ends. It acts as a pivot point, allowing for the smooth transfer of motion from the steering rack to the wheels. The inner rack end is typically a ball joint, which provides flexibility and allows for the necessary range of motion as the wheels turn.

Interaction Mechanics

The interaction between the inner rack end and the steering rack is a complex yet well - orchestrated process. When the driver turns the steering wheel, the steering column rotates, which in turn rotates a pinion gear that meshes with the teeth on the steering rack. This causes the steering rack to move linearly.

The inner rack end, which is attached to the steering rack, moves along with it. As the steering rack moves, the inner rack end transfers this linear motion to the outer tie rod ends. The outer tie rod ends are connected to the steering knuckles, which are attached to the wheels. So, the movement of the inner rack end ultimately results in the turning of the wheels.

One of the key aspects of this interaction is the ability of the inner rack end to accommodate different angles and movements. As the vehicle goes through various maneuvers, such as turning corners or driving on uneven roads, the wheels need to move in different directions and at different angles. The inner rack end, with its ball - joint design, can pivot and rotate to allow for these changes in direction and angle without causing excessive stress on the steering system.

Importance of a Well - Functioning Interaction

A proper interaction between the inner rack end and the steering rack is essential for several reasons. Firstly, it ensures precise steering control. When the inner rack end is in good condition and interacts smoothly with the steering rack, the driver can accurately control the direction of the vehicle. This is crucial for safe driving, especially at high speeds or in challenging driving conditions.

Secondly, it contributes to the overall durability of the steering system. A well - functioning inner rack end reduces wear and tear on the steering rack and other steering components. If the inner rack end fails to interact properly, it can cause uneven stress on the steering rack, leading to premature wear and potentially costly repairs.

Thirdly, it enhances the comfort of the driving experience. A smooth interaction between the inner rack end and the steering rack means that the steering is responsive and effortless. The driver doesn't have to exert excessive force on the steering wheel, making the driving experience more enjoyable.

Signs of a Problematic Interaction

It's important to be aware of the signs that indicate a problem with the interaction between the inner rack end and the steering rack. One of the most common signs is excessive play in the steering wheel. If you notice that the steering wheel has more free movement than usual, it could be a sign that the inner rack end is worn or damaged.

Another sign is a knocking or clunking noise when turning the steering wheel. This noise can indicate that there is a loose connection between the inner rack end and the steering rack, or that the inner rack end itself is damaged.

Uneven tire wear can also be a sign of a problem. If the inner rack end is not interacting properly with the steering rack, it can cause the wheels to be misaligned, leading to uneven tire wear.

Maintenance and Replacement

To ensure a proper interaction between the inner rack end and the steering rack, regular maintenance is essential. This includes checking the inner rack end for signs of wear and tear, lubricating it as recommended, and ensuring that all connections are tight.

If the inner rack end shows signs of significant wear or damage, it should be replaced promptly. Delaying replacement can lead to further damage to the steering rack and other steering components, which can be more expensive to repair.
